IRISH LEAGUE: Linfield get title defence off to winning start against Carrick Rangers

Linfield 2 Carrick Rangers 0

Linfield got their Danske Bank Premier League campaign off to a winning start as they saw off gallant Carrick Rangers at Windsor Park..

Goals from Niall Quinn and Kirk Millar sealed the win for David Healy's side.

While Carick boss Davy McAlinden can be pleased with the way his side stuck to the task.

The Blues took the lead in the 15th minute through a great strike from Niall Quinn.

It was 2-0 to the Blues in the 39th minute. Quinn's cross found Kirk Millar - who headed home.

Linfield could have gone 3-0 mup in the 70th minute but Jordan Stewart's penalty was well saved by Carrick keeper Harry Doherty.
